Remote Automotive information
What skills and qualifications are needed for a remote automotive?
To thrive as a Remote Automotive Specialist, you need a solid background in automotive technology, diagnostics, and repair, often supported by an associate’s degree or certifications such as ASE. Familiarity with diagnostic software, customer relationship management (CRM) platforms, and remote communication tools is essential. Strong problem-solving abilities, customer service orientation, and effective verbal and written communication skills make candidates stand out. These skills enable accurate technical support, foster positive client interactions, and help resolve issues efficiently in a remote work environment.
What does a remote automotive do?
As a Remote Automotive Specialist, your day typically involves assisting customers or technicians by diagnosing automotive issues via phone, chat, or video, utilizing digital diagnostic tools and software. You may analyze vehicle data, provide step-by-step repair guidance, and document each interaction in a CRM system. Collaboration with other remote experts and in-field technicians is common, as is staying updated on the latest automotive technologies. The role requires strong organizational skills to manage multiple cases and consistently deliver high-quality support to clients and partner shops.
What is a remote automotive?
A Remote Automotive job allows professionals to work in the automotive industry from a remote location, rather than a physical dealership or office. These roles can include customer support, sales, technical support, automotive writing, design, and data analysis. Many remote automotive jobs leverage digital tools to assist customers, analyze vehicle performance, or contribute to research and development. This type of work is beneficial for those who prefer flexibility while still being involved in the automotive field.

Job description
The Remote Sensing Technician (RST) acquires airborne and Geodetic ground survey data. The RST is a field based position that collects aerial survey data with topo and bathymetric LIDAR as well as thermal, hyperspectral, and multispectral imagery sensor systems throughout North America. Alternatively, the RST will be collecting ground data using GNSS survey tools, water monitoring tools, thermal loggers, spherical camera, and mobile LIDAR mapping systems. In the aerial application the RST’s work closely in a collaborative team environment with a captain in small aircraft/helicopters while flying acquisition missions. When collecting control on the ground, the RST will work in a solo environment in remote locations. Examples of collection areas would be urban roads, deep forest, mountainous, agriculture, and riverine environments. RST's configure and monitor sensor systems, track acquisition progress, download/process/ship geospatial datasets to production offices.

- Acquire airborne data using LiDAR and imagery sensor systems.
- Work closely with pilots/survey crews in small aircraft/helicopters/vehicles while acquiring geospatial data.
- Collect, download, and ship gathered geospatial data daily after acquisition.
- Complete extensive field documentation.
- Extensive travel by automobile and aircraft.
- Work rotations targeting 16 days on, followed by 12 days off.
- Ensure safe and secure use of company vehicles, equipment, and instrumentation.
- Troubleshoot and install sensor systems with support.
- Comply with all policies and procedures developed for safety and operations in dynamic environment.
